Minister Baltova met with the Ambassador of Romania to Bulgaria

14 March 2017

The Minister of Tourism Stela Baltova had a working meeting with the Ambassador of Romania to Bulgaria H. E. Ion Galea. The two discussed the significant growth in tourists between the two countries. They agreed that active contacts at state level and between businesses should continue.

Minister Stela Baltova underscored that the security of Romanian tourists coming to Bulgaria was a major priority. She also acquainted the Ambassador with the discussion held with her colleague from the newly established Ministry of Tourism in Romania Mircha Dobre, whom she met at the travel exhibition ITB in Berlin. Minister Baltova and Ambassador Galea discussed future projects and campaigns in tourism between the two countries.

A bilateral business forum in the field of tourism is to be held in Bucharest on 30 March 2017. The ministers of tourism of the two countries, representatives of the business, the academia, Bulgarian and Romanian municipal authorities are to participate in it.

Romania is a major target market for Bulgaria. Last year it ranked first by the number of foreign tourists coming to Bulgaria with over 986,000 trips and a 4% growth. The main demand from the Romanian market is for sea and ski tourism but also there is interest in cultural routes, city tours, balneological and spa services.
